TopDown Conservation’s TurfManager, a Web-based Software as a Service (SaaS) record-keeping solution, will debut at February’s Golf Industry Show (booth #660) in Orlando. TurfManager is timely in today’s economic environment in its ability to help superintendents, general managers and golf course owners better manage resources by consolidating and automating the daily functions of turf management in one user friendly internet portal. The software ultimately improves communication between golf course maintenance and the front office by providing easily accessible real-time data. TurfManager also aids in the process of measuring and quantifying costs for containment and sustainability programs, resulting in greater transparency and lower operational costs.
Features include:
• one internet portal for all operational data and functions, accessible from off-site;
• a centralized database for labor and chemical tracking, asset and equipment maintenance;
• easy, consistent and efficient tools for the turf manager;
• a formal structure and accounting process to plan, record, measure and implement work plans;
• accurate GPS “as built” configurations online
Under the TurfManager umbrella are Records Manager, Asset Manager and Maintenance Manager programs. GPS-linked aerial imagery overlays show accurate “as built” configurations, while the maintenance manager solution includes a program to be used by the superintendent and general manager to improve inventory accuracy, better manage labor and hourly tasks, equipment maintenance and scheduling, extend asset life, and develop metrics and processes that will save significant time and money.
Owners and managers of multiple facilities are now able to aggregate ROI across a portfolio of properties by utilizing TurfManager to track inventory, purchasing and environmental efforts at any number of properties.
